Numerous suburban homes in between Manly and Palm Beach were built throughout a time when electrical demands were reasonably low, with just fundamental lighting and a few appliances in use. The out-of-date electrical panels in these homes, which frequently include old-fashioned ceramic merges, supply restricted protection against electrical overloads and are not able to find potentially hazardous earth leak faults that can cause severe fires or electrical shocks. On the other hand, contemporary homes in the Northern Beaches area have a much higher electrical need, with functions like effective air conditioning systems, advanced automation technologies, induction cooktops, high-capacity warm water systems, and electric lorry charging points. Utilizing an out-of-date fuse board to support these modern-day electrical needs is not only impractical however likewise presents a substantial fire threat and can result in frequent power interruptions due to blown fuses.
Updating to a new Northern Beaches switchboard is basically a promise to focus on safety and stick to guidelines. The process entails replacing outdated fuse boards with contemporary main switchboard enclosures that include advanced safety systems, including Residual Current Devices (RCDs) and Earth Leakage Circuit Breakers (ELCBs). These cutting-edge gadgets constantly track electrical currents and can disrupt the circuit in a split second if they detect even the slightest disparity, thereby preventing possible electrical shocks. As per the existing electrical requirements in New South Wales, the addition of security switches is compulsory for all new power and lighting installations, making them a vital aspect of any expert switchboard upgrade in the Northern Beaches. Northern Beaches Switchboard Upgrades focus on improving capability and dependability in addition to security. Lots of older homes do not have the essential facilities to support modern-day electrical loads due to small, insufficient cable televisions and circuits. Updating the switchboard involves assessing the main supply capacity and installing properly sized breaker for each home circuit. This proactive approach avoids circuit overloads, which commonly cause breaker tripping and possible wiring problems. Additionally, the updated switchboards are solar-ready to deal with the increasing adoption of renewable resource in the Northern Beaches area. By incorporating isolators and metering for solar PV systems, house owners can enhance energy savings and perfectly incorporate battery storage solutions.
Upgrading the Northern Beaches Switchboard requires specialized knowledge, typically supplied by a licensed electrician, and frequently a Level 2 Accredited Company (ASP) with innovative certification. When the upgrade includes changes to the main power lines connecting the property to the street grid or modifications to the main electrical supply, a Level 2 ASP's knowledge is essential, especially when transitioning from a single-phase to a three-phase power system. The ASP supervises the whole upgrade procedure, coordinating with utilities like Ausgrid to guarantee compliance with regional standards and safe grid connection. By handling the task from start to finish, the ASP guarantees that the work is done properly, in accordance with the law, and with as little trouble as possible to the property owner.
